Pedotransfer functions (PTFs), as an indirect forecasting method, offer an alternative for labor-intensive bulk density (BD) measurements. In order to improve the forecasting accuracies, support vector machine (SVM) method was first used to develop PTFs for predicting BD. Cross-validation and grid-search methods were used to automatically determine the SVM parameters in the forecasting process. Soil texture and organic matter content were selected as input variables based on results of predecessors, coupled with gray correlation theory. And additional properties were added as inputs for improving PTF's accuracy and reliability. The performance of the PTF established by SVM method was compared with artificial neural network (ANN) method and published PTFs using two indexes: root-mean-square error (RMSE) and coefficient of determination(R2). Results showed that the average RMSE of published PTFs was 0.1053, and the R2 was 0.4558. The RMSE of ANN–PTF was 0.0638, and the R2 was 0.7235. The RMSE of SVM–PTF was 0.0558, and the R2 was 0.7658. Apparently, the SVM–PTF had better performance, followed by ANN–PTF. Additionally, performances could be improved when accumulated receiving water was added as predictor variable. Therefore, the first application of SVM data mining techniques in the prediction of soil BD was successful, improved the accuracy of predictions, and enhanced the function of soil PTFs. The idea of developing PTFs using SVM method for predicting soil BD in the study area could provide a reference for other areas.  相似文献

The aim of this research is to study the efficiency of pedotransfer functions (PTFs) and artificial neural networks (ANNs) for cationic exchange capacity (CEC) prediction using readily available soil properties. Here, 417 soil samples were collected from the calcareous soils located in East-Azerbaijan province, northwest Iran and readily available soil properties, such as particle size distribution (PSD), organic matter (OM) and calcium carbonate equivalent (CCE), were measured. The entire 417 soil samples were divided into two groups, a training data set (83 soil samples) and test data set (334 soil samples). The performances of several published and derived PTFs and developed neural network algorithms using multilayer perceptron were compared, using a test data set. Results showed that, based on statistics of RMSE and R2, PTFs and ANNs had a similar performance, and there was no significant difference in the accuracy of the model results. The result of the sensitivity analysis showed that the ANN models were very sensitive to the clay variable (due to the high variability of the clay). Finally, the models tested in this study could account for 85% of the variations in cationic exchange capacity (CEC) of soils in the studied area.

The traditional methods for the measurement of soil cation exchange capacity (CEC) are time-consuming and laborious. It is also difficult to maintain stability for long-term experiments and projects. Therefore, it is necessary to develop an indirect approach such as pedotransfer functions (PTFs) to estimate this property from more easily available soil data. The aim of this study was to compare multiple linear and nonlinear regression, classification and regression trees (C&RT), artificial neural network (ANN) model included multiple layer perceptron (MLP) and k-nearest neighbors (k-NN) to develop PTFs for predicting soil CEC. Soil samples, 929, were used into two subsets for training and testing of the models. Sensitivity and statistical analyzes were conducted to determine the most and the least influential variables affecting soil CEC. The prediction capability of models was assessed by statistical indicators included the normalized root-mean-square error (NRMSE) and the coefficient of determination (R2). Results of the present investigation showed that the k-NN and ANN models had the ability to estimate soil CEC by computing easily measurable variables with a guarantee of authenticity, reliability, and reproducibility. Therefore, the results of this study provide a superior basis for predicting soil CEC and could be applied to other parts of the world with similar challenges.  相似文献

Soil hydraulic parameters like moisture content at field capacity and permanent wilting point constitute significant input parameters of various biophysical models and agricultural practices (irrigation timing and amount of irrigation to be applied). In this study, the performance of three different methods (Multiple linear regression – MLR, Artificial Neural Network – ANN and Adaptive Neuro-Fuzzy Inference System – ANFIS) with different input parameters in prediction of field capacity and permanent wilting point from easily obtained soil characteristics were compared. Correlation analysis indicated that clay content, sand content, cation exchange capacity, CaCO3, and organic matter had significant correlations with FC and PWP (p < .01). Validation results revealed that the ANN model with the greatest R2 and the lowest MAE and RMSE value exhibited better performance for prediction of FC and PWP than the MLR and ANFIS models. ANN model had R2 = 0.83, MAE = 2.36% and RMSE = 3.30% for FC and R2 = 0.81, MAE = 2.15%, RMSE = 2.89% for PWP in training dataset; R2 = 0.80, MAE = 2.27%, RMSE = 3.12% for FC and R2 = 0.83, MAE = 1.84%, RMSE = 2.40% for PWP in testing dataset. Also, Bayesian Regularization (BR) algorithm exhibited better performance for both FC and PWP than the other training algorithms.  相似文献

Bulk density (BD) is an important soil physical property and has significant effect on soil water conservation function. Indirect methods, which are called pedotransfer functions (PTFs), have replaced direct measurement and can acquire the missing data of BD during routine soil surveys. In this study, multiple linear regression (MLR) and artificial neuron network (ANN) methods were used to develop PTFs for predicting BD from soil organic carbon (OC), texture and depth in the Three-River Headwater region of Qinghai Province, China. The performances of the developed PTFs were compared with 14 published PTFs using four indexes, the mean error (ME), standard deviation error (SDE), root mean squared error (RMSE) and coefficient of determination (R2). Results showed that the performances of published PTFs developed using exponential regression were better than those developed using linear regression from OC. Alexander (1980)-B, Alexander (1980)-A and Manrique and Jones (1991)-B PTFs, which had good predictions, could be applied for the soils in the study area. The PTFs developed using MLR (MLR-PTFs) and ANN (ANN-PTFs) had better soil BD predictions than most of published PTFs. The ANN-PTFs had better performances than the MLR-PTFs and their performances could be improved when soil texture and depth were added as predictor variables. The idea of developing PTFs or predicting soil BD in the study area could provide reference for other areas and the results could lay foundation for the estimation of soil water retention and carbon pool.  相似文献

Agricultural, environmental and ecological modeling requires soil cation exchange capacity (CEC) that is difficult to measure. Pedotransfer functions (PTFs) are thus routinely applied to predict CEC from easily measured physicochemical properties (e.g., texture, soil organic matter, pH). This study developed the support vector machines (SVM)‐based PTFs to predict soil CEC based on 208 soil samples collected from A and B horizons in Qingdao City, Shandong Province, China. The database was randomly split into calibration and validation datasets in proportions of 3:1 using the bootstrap method. The optimal SVM parameters were searched by applying the genetic algorithm (GA). The performance of SVM models was compared to those of multiple stepwise regression (MSR) and artificial neural network (ANN) models. Results show that the accuracy of CEC predicted by SVM improves considerably over those predicted by MSR and ANN. The performance of SVM for B horizon (R2 = 0.85) is slightly better than that for A horizon (R2 = 0.81). The SVM is a powerful approach in the simulation of nonlinear relationship between CEC and physicochemical properties of widely distributed samples from different soil horizons. Sensitivity analysis was also conducted to explore the influence of each input parameter on the CEC predictions by SVM. The clay content is the most sensitive parameter, followed by soil organic matter and pH, while sand content has the weakest influence. This suggests that clay is the most important predictor for predicting CEC of both soil horizons.  相似文献

Using easily measurable soil properties and pedotransfer functions (PTFs) is a time-saving, non-destructive and cost-saving way in the prediction of the cation exchange capacity (CEC). The purpose of this study was to compare and evaluate the regression tree (RT), multiple linear regression (MLR) and Mamdani fuzzy inference system (MFIS) in estimating CEC. For this work, 100 soil samples from unsaturated soil hydraulic database (UNSODA) data-set were used. %Organic matter (OM), bulk density (BD), the geometric mean particle diameter (dg) and fractal dimension of particle size (D) were applied as the input predictive variables. First, the type of relationship between easily measurable soil properties and CEC was investigated and, then used for the development of PTFs and fuzzy membership functions. The results showed that MLR method was developed only based on %OM (r = 0.68, p < .01) and D (r = 0.68, p < .01). While in the RT method, all of the predictive variables were appeared in the tree-like based on their correlation coefficient with CEC. The D and %OM also were considered as input variables in developing fuzzy membership functions. Results also revealed that RT method had a higher performance than MLR and MFIS in the estimation of CEC with the highest coefficient of determination (R2 = 0.77), smallest root-mean-square error (RMSE = 5.14 meq/100gsoil), normalized root-mean-square error (NRMSE = 0.25 meq/100gsoil) and mean error (ME = ?1.80 meq/100gsoil). In addition, the MFIS had a higher efficiency than the MLR in the CEC estimation.  相似文献

Pedotransfer functions (PTFs) have been used to save time and cost in predicting certain soil properties, such as soil erodibility (K-factor). The main objectives of this study were to develop appropriate PTFs to predict the K-factor, and then compare new PTFs with Universal Soil Loss Equation (USLE) and the Revised Universal Soil Loss Equation (RUSLE) K-factor models. The K-factor was measured using 40 erosion plots under natural rainfall in Simakan Watershed, an area of 350 km2 in central of Iran. The Regression Tree (RT) and Multiple Linear Regression (MLR) were used to develop PTFs for predicting the K-factor. The result showed that the mean of measured K was 0.01 t h MJ?1 mm?1. The mean K value predicted by USLE and RUSLE was 2.08 and 2.84 times more than the measured K, respectively. Although calcium carbonate was not considered in the original USLE and RUSLE K-factors, it appeared in the advanced PTFs due to its strong positive significant impact on aggregate stability and soil infiltration rate, resulting in decreased K-factor. The results also showed that the RT with R2 = 0.84 had higher performance than developed MLR, USLE and RUSLE for the K estimation.  相似文献

This paper discusses the development of pedotransfer functions (PTFs) and uses a multiple nonlinear regression technique to validate point and parametric PTFs for the estimation of a water-retention curve from basic soil properties such as particle-size distribution, bulk density and organic matter content. One hundred soil samples were collected at different depths from different locations in the Pavanje river basin that lies within the southern coastal region of Karnataka, India. Prediction accuracies were evaluated using the coefficient of determination (R 2), root mean square error (RMSE) and mean error (ME) between measured and predicted values. Overall, both point and parametric methods predicted water contents at selected water potentials with considerable accuracy. However, prediction of the soil water-retention curve using PTFs by point estimation method was relatively more successful (best case R 2 = 0.983) for the sampled soils. F-tests were also conducted for all cases. For one regression equation, the p-value was zero and for other equation, values were close to zero. Critical comparative analysis was carried out on the performances of the point and parametric methods. Use of the developed PTFs is suggested for the prediction of a water-retention curve for loamy sand and sandy loam soils in this area of the coastal region of southern India.  相似文献

Pedotransfer functions (PTFs) are widely used for hydrological calculations based on the known basic properties of soils and sediments. The choice of predictors and the mathematical calculus are of particular importance for the accuracy of calculations. The aim of this study is to compare PTFs with the use of the nonlinear regression (NLR) and support vector machine (SVM) methods, as well as to choose predictor properties for estimating saturated hydraulic conductivity (Ks). Ks was determined in direct laboratory experiments on monoliths of agrosoddy-podzolic soil (Umbric Albeluvisol Abruptic, WRB, 2006) and calculated using PTFs based on the NLR and SVM methods. Six classes of predictor properties were tested for the calculated prognosis: Ks-1 (predictors: the sand, silt, and clay contents); Ks-2 (sand, silt, clay, and soil density); Ks-3 (sand, silt, clay, soil organic matter); Ks-4 (sand, silt, clay, soil density, organic matter); Ks-5 (clay, soil density, organic matter); and Ks-6 (sand, clay, soil density, organic matter). The efficiency of PTFs was determined by comparison with experimental values using the root mean square error (RMSE) and determination coefficient (R2). The results showed that the RMSE for SVM is smaller than the RMSE for NLR in predicting Ks for all classes of PTFs. The SVM method has advantages over the NLR method in terms of simplicity and range of application for predicting Ks using PTFs.  相似文献

为筛选和构建适合苏北沿海滩涂围垦农田耕层土壤饱和水力传导率间接估算的土壤转换函数,在典型地块实测土壤饱和导水率和相关土壤基本性质的基础上,分析了11种根据基本土壤性质预测饱和导水率的转换函数方法的适用性,同时探讨了基于人工神经网络方法的土壤转换函数的预测效果。结果表明:滩涂围垦农田耕层土壤平均饱和导水率为10.04 cm/d,属低透水强度;在现有的土壤饱和导水率转换函数中,Vereecken函数是最适合滩涂围垦农区土壤、具有最佳预测精度的转换函数,其预测均方根误差为8.154,其次是Li、Campbell和Rawls函数;以砂粒、粘粒、容重和有机质作为输入因子,基于人工神经网络的土壤转换函数较Vereecken函数其预测均方根误差降至7.920,在输入因子中增加土壤盐分指标可进一步提高饱和导水率的预测精度,其预测均方根误差降为7.634。本文的研究结果显示利用人工神经网络方法建立的转换函数可有效提高滩涂盐渍农田土壤饱和导水率的预测精度。  相似文献

Pedotransfer functions (PTFs) to predict bulk density (BD) from basic soil data are presented. Available data pertaining to seasonally impounded shrink–swell soils of Jabalpur district in the Madhya Pradesh state of India were used for the study. The data included horizon-wise information of 41 soil profiles in the study area covering nearly 5 million ha. Six independent variables, namely textural data (sand, silt and clay), field capacity (FC), permanent wilting point (PWP) and organic carbon content (OC) were used as input in hierarchical steps to establish dependencies, with bulk density as the dependent variable, using statistical regression and artificial neural networks. The PTFs derived using neural networks [average root mean square error (RMSE) 0.05] were relatively better than statistical regression PTFs (average RMSE > 0.1). The best-performing PTFs required input data on sand, silt content, FC and PWP, with lowest prediction errors (RMSE 0.01, maximum absolute error (MAE) 0.01) and highest values of index of agreement (d, 0.95) and R 2 (0.65). Use of measures of structure, as well as information on pore structure, was found to be essential to derive acceptable PTFs. Inclusion of OC as an input variable showed relatively better fitting to the training data set, implying an underlying relationship between OC and BD, but the neural networks could not mimic the relationship when tested against subset.  相似文献

Present global maps of soil water retention (SWR) are mostly derived from pedotransfer functions (PTFs) applied to maps of other basic soil properties. As an alternative, ‘point-based’ mapping of soil water content can improve global soil data availability and quality. We developed point-based global maps with estimated uncertainty of the volumetric SWR at 100, 330 and 15 000 cm suction using measured SWR data extracted from the WoSIS Soil Profile Database together with data estimated by a random forest PTF (PTF-RF). The point data was combined with around 200 environmental covariates describing vegetation, terrain morphology, climate, geology, and hydrology using DSM. In total, we used 7292, 33 192 and 42 016 SWR point observations at 100, 330 and 15 000 cm, respectively, and complemented the dataset with 436 108 estimated values at each suction. Tenfold cross-validation yielded a Root Mean Square Error (RMSE) of 6.380, 7.112 and 6.485 10−2cm3cm−3, and a Model Efficiency Coefficient (MEC) of 0.430, 0.386, and 0.471, respectively, for 100, 330 and 15 000 cm. The results were also compared to three published global maps of SWR to evaluate differences between point-based and map-based mapping approaches. Point-based mapping performed better than the three map-based mapping approaches for 330 and 15 000 cm, while for 100 cm results were similar, possibly due to the limited number of SWR observations for 100 cm. Major sources or uncertainty identified included the geographical clustering of the data and the limitation of the covariates to represent the naturally high variation of SWR.  相似文献

Soil pollution indices are an effective tool in the computation of metal contamination in soil. They monitor soil quality and ensure future sustainability in agricultural systems. However, calculating a soil pollution index requires laboratory measurements of multiple soil heavy metals, which increases the cost and complexity of evaluating soil heavy metal pollution. Visible and near-infrared spectroscopy (VNIR, 350–2500 nm) has been widely used in predicting soil properties due to its advantages of a rapid analysis, non-destructiveness, and a low cost.

Methods

In this study, we evaluated the ability of the VNIR to predict soil heavy metals (As, Cu, Pb, Zn, and Cr) and two commonly used soil pollution indices (Nemerow integrated pollution index, NIPI; potential ecological risk index, RI). Three nonlinear machine learning techniques, including cubist regression tree (Cubist), Gaussian process regression (GPR), and support vector machine (SVM), were compared with partial least squares regression (PLSR) to determine the most suitable model for predicting the soil heavy metals and pollution indices.

Results

The results showed that the nonlinear machine learning models performed significantly better than the PLSR model in most cases. Overall, the SVM model showed a higher prediction accuracy and a stronger generalization for Zn (R2V?=?0.95, RMSEV?=?6.75 mg kg?1), Cu (R2V?=?0.95, RMSEV?=?8.04 mg kg?1), Cr (R2V?=?0.90, RMSEV?=?6.57 mg kg?1), Pb (R2V?=?0.86, RMSEV?=?4.14 mg kg?1), NIPI (R2V?=?0.93, RMSEV?=?0.31), and RI (R2V?=?0.90, RMSEV 3.88). In addition, the research results proved that the high prediction accuracy of the three heavy metal elements Cu, Pb, and Zn and their significant positive correlations with the soil pollution indices were the reason for the accurate prediction of NIPI and RI.

Conclusion

Using VNIR to obtain soil pollution indices quickly and accurately is of great significance for the comprehensive evaluation, prevention, and control of soil heavy metal pollution.

Soil bulk density (BD) and effective cation exchange capacity (ECEC) are among the most important soil properties required for crop growth and environmental management. This study aimed to explore the combination of soil and environmental data in developing pedotransfer functions (PTFs) for BD and ECEC. Multiple linear regression (MLR) and random forest model (RFM) were employed in developing PTFs using three different data sets: soil data (PTF‐1), environmental data (PTF‐2) and the combination of soil and environmental data (PTF‐3). In developing the PTFs, three depth increments were also considered: all depth, topsoil (<0.40 m) and subsoil (>0.40 m). Results showed that PTF‐3 (R2; 0.29–0.69) outperformed both PTF‐1 (R2; 0.11–0.18) and PTF‐2 (R2; 0.22–0.59) in BD estimation. However, for ECEC estimation, PTF‐3 (R2; 0.61–0.86) performed comparably as PTF‐1 (R2; 0.58–0.76) with both PTFs out‐performing PTF‐2 (R2; 0.30–0.71). Also, grouping of data into different soil depth increments improves the estimation of BD with PTFs (especially PTF‐2 and PTF‐3) performing better at subsoils than topsoils. Generally, the most important predictors of BD are sand, silt, elevation, rainfall, temperature for estimation at topsoil while EVI, elevation, temperature and clay are the most important BD predictors in the subsoil. Also, clay, sand, pH, rainfall and SOC are the most important predictors of ECEC in the topsoil while pH, sand, clay, temperature and rainfall are the most important predictors of ECEC in the subsoil. Findings are important for overcoming the challenges of building national soil databases for large‐scale modelling in most data‐sparse countries, especially in the sub‐Saharan Africa (SSA).  相似文献

Evaluation of the relationship between soil properties and saffron yield estimation may contribute to agricultural planning in finding suitable lands for the growth of this valuable product. This study aimed to investigate the performance of artificial neural network (ANN), multiple linear regression (MLR), and adaptive neuro-fuzzy inference system (ANFIS) in terms of saffron yield estimation in some lands of Golestan province, Iran. To this end, 100 areas under saffron cultivation were selected. For rapid and low-cost saffron yield estimation, six different models were designed based on soil properties as inputs using MLR, ANN, and ANFIS methods. According to the results, ANN showed the highest accuracy (R2 = 0.58–0.89) in estimating saffron yield as compared to MLR (R2 = 0.41–0.47) and ANFIS (R2 = 0.41–0.69) models. A comparison of the results obtained from the six models defined in these three methods indicated that Model 4 (R2 Reg = 0.45, R2 ANFIS = 0.57, R2 ANN = 0.87), with the inputs, organic phosphorus, potassium, and calcium carbonate, was the best model in terms of accuracy and speed in estimating saffron yield phosphorus. The RI indexes for ANN in the model were 50% and 34% relative to MLR and ANFIS, respectively, demonstrating the higher accuracy of ANN in saffron yield estimation. The study results can be used to identify lands suitable for saffron cultivation in the study area using organic phosphorus and organic matter levels in the soil.  相似文献

Soil cation exchange capacity (CEC), which is considered to be an indicator of buffering capacity, is an important soil attribute that influences soil fertility but is costly, time‐consuming and labour‐intensive to measure. Pedotransfer functions (PTFs) have routinely been used to predict soil CEC from easily measured soil properties, such as soil pH, texture and organic matter content. However, uncertainty in which one to select can be substantial as different PTFs do not necessarily produce the same result. In this study, a total of 100 soil samples were collected from surface horizons (0–20 cm) in different regions of Qingdao City, China. Three ensemble PTFs (ePTFs), including simple ensemble mean (SEM), individually bias‐removed ensemble mean (IBREM) and collective bias‐removed ensemble mean (CBREM), were developed to reduce the uncertainty in CEC prediction based on 12 published regression‐based PTFs. In addition, a local PTF (LPTF) for CEC was also developed using multiple stepwise regression and basic soil properties. The performances of the three ePTFs were compared with those of the published PTFs and LPTF. Results show that the differences between the performances of the published PTFs were substantial. When the systematic bias of each published PTF was removed separately, the prediction capability of the PTFs was increased. The performance of LPTF was significantly better than that of SEM, but slightly worse than IBREM. It is noted that CBREM had higher accuracy than all of the other methods. Overall, CBREM is a promising approach for estimating soil CEC in the study area.  相似文献

基于长沙站2016—2019年10 cm深度土壤水分自动观测小时数据集,利用长短期记忆神经网络(LSTM)模型结合随机采样学习方法,开展了土壤水分多时次预测,结果表明:LSTM模型对6、12、24、48h后的土壤体积含水量预测均方根误差(RMSE)分别为0.22%、0.28%、0.38%、0.54%,决定系数(R2)分别为0.99、0.99、0.98、0.96,除6 h预测步长外,准确率均优于自回归整合滑动平均(ARIMA)模型,且误差稳定、无异常值出现,预测准确率远优于相关研究。该结果证实了基于LSTM模型精准预测土壤水分动态的可行性,为精准灌溉和干旱预警提供了计算机技术及手段支撑,为政府及科研部门水资源管理政策的制定提供了数据支持。  相似文献

Pedo-transfer functions (PTFs) have been widely used to estimate soil hydraulic properties in the simulation of catchment eco-hydrological processes. However, the accuracy of existing PTFs is usually inadequate for use. To develop PTFs for local use, soil columns were collected from a double rice-cropped agricultural catchment in subtropical central China. The PTFs for saturated soil hydraulic conductivity (Ks) and parameters (θs, α, and n) of the van Genuchten model for the soil water retention curve (SWRC) were obtained based on soil’s basic properties, and compared with models developed by Li et al. in 2007 and Wösten et al. in 1999, respectively. Our results indicated that Ks in the range of 0.04–1087 cm d?1 and θs in the range of 0.34–0.51 cm3 cm?3 were both well estimated with the R2adj of 0.72 and 0.87, respectively, but α (0.04–0.65 cm?1) and n (1.05–1.21) were relatively poorly predicted with the respective R2adj of 0.38 and 0.55, despite the use of more input parameters. Our local derived PTFs outperformed the other two existing models. However, if the local PTFs for paddy soils are not available, the Wösten et al. 1999 model can be proposed as a useful alternative. Therefore, this study can improve our understanding of the development and application of PTFs for predicting paddy soil hydraulic properties in China.  相似文献
